ADC14161 General Description

The ADC14161 is a self-calibrating 14-bit, 2.5 Megasample per second analog to digital converter. It operates on a single +5V supply, consuming just 390mW (typical). The ADC14161 provides an easy and affordable upgrade from 12 bit converters. The ADC14161 may also be used to replace many hybrid conv.
